Reply to smashed crashbar skid plate.....I am using a locally (RSA) made Rumbux crashbars. So far , so good, works like a charm. Load is spread on 8 mounting bolts and through the conveyer belt onto the motor. Before I used the converter belt I used to get a horrible clanking noise on hitting pavements or rocks. Now it's a solid thunk and bike skids over without a fuss. The weight of the bike carries it through without a change in direction. Stainless steel plate has nothing but a tiny scratch to show. The original Rumbux aluminum plate was torn and ripped after hitting its first big rock..
